Rubber roof repair services involve fixing issues that compromise the integrity and performance of rubber roofing systems, which are commonly used on residential flat roofs, commercial buildings, and some multi-family properties. These services typically include inspecting the roof for damage, patching leaks, sealing cracks, and replacing worn or damaged sections of the rubber membrane. Skilled contractors use specialized materials and techniques to ensure repairs are durable and weather-resistant, helping to extend the lifespan of the roof and prevent further problems.
Rubber roofs are known for their flexibility and durability, but over time, exposure to the elements can cause problems such as cracks, tears, punctures, or seam separations. These issues often lead to leaks that can damage the interior of a property, especially in areas prone to heavy rain or snow. Repair services help address these problems quickly, stopping leaks before they cause significant water damage or mold growth.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can also prevent small issues from escalating into costly replacements.
This type of service is commonly used on a variety of properties, including residential homes with flat or low-slope roofs, commercial warehouses, office buildings, and multi-unit apartment complexes. Property owners who notice signs of roof damage-such as water stains on ceilings, visible cracks, or blistering-should consider rubber roof repair. These services are designed to restore the roof’s protective barrier, improve its waterproofing capabilities, and maintain the overall safety and functionality of the building.

The overview below groups typical Rubber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Arlington,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or rubber roof repairs in Arlington, VA range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and roof size.
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, such as replacing sections or addressing multiple leaks,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and often involve more labor and materials.
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ire rubber roof can range from $5,000 to $12,000 or more, depending on the roof size and complexity.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Large or Complex Projects - For significant or complicated repairs, such as extensive patchwork or multiple layers, costs can exceed $12,000. Such projects are less frequent but handled by local contractors for larger properties or commercial buildings.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What signs indicate that a rubber roof needs repair? Common signs include visible cracks, blistering, pooling water, or membrane separation, which suggest the roof may require professional attention.
Can rubber roof repairs be performed on any type of rubber roofing? Most repairs are suitable for various rubber roofing types, such as EPDM, but it’s best to consult with local contractors to confirm compatibility.
Are there specific issues that require immediate repair on a rubber roof? Yes, leaks, significant tears, or areas with extensive blistering should be addressed promptly to prevent further damage.
What types of repair services do local contractors typically offer for rubber roofs? Services often include patching leaks, sealing cracks, replacing damaged sections, and reinforcing vulnerable areas.
